Illegal Mining: EFCC Arrests 41 Suspects, Impounds 12 Trucks In Kwara

Date: 2024-02-15

The Economic and Financial Crimes Commission (EFCC), Ilorin Zonal Command has arrested 41 suspects and impounded 12 trucks allegedly containing different types of solid minerals without licence.

The offence is punishable with life imprisonment under Section 1(8) (b) of the Miscellaneous Offences Act Cap M17, 1983.

The EFCC zonal commander, Michael Nzekwe, said the latest arrest, which followed credible intelligence over the activities of the illegal miners featured suspects transporting truckloads of assorted minerals outside Kwara State without due licence.

He said they were arrested at different locations in Share, Banni, Lade, Patigi and Oko- Olowo in Kwara, and Igbeti and Ogbomosho in Oyo State.

“Preliminary investigations showed that the minerals suspected to be marble stone, white powder, lithium and lepidolite, among others, are being transported outside the country for production of goods at the expense of the Nigerian economy.

“The suspects will be arraigned in court upon the conclusion of the ongoing investigations,” Nzekwe added.
